Tasty Tres Leches Cinnamon Rolls

The Ultimate Dessert Fusion

Tres Leches Cinnamon Rolls combine the soft, fluffy magic of classic cinnamon rolls with the rich, creamy decadence of tres leches cake. The rolls are baked until golden, then soaked in a luxurious mixture of evaporated milk, condensed milk, and heavy cream.

The result? A melt-in-your-mouth dessert that’s moist, sweet, and unbelievably indulgent.


Ingredients

For the Dough:

  • 3 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ar
  • 2 ¼ teaspoons active dry yeast
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up warm milk
  • ¼ c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 large egg

For the Filling:

  • ½ cup brown sugar
  • 2 tablespoons ground cinnamon
  • ¼ cup softened butter

For the Tres Leches Soak:

  • ½ cup sweetened condensed milk
  • ½ cup evaporated milk
  • ½ cup heavy cream

Topping:

  • 1 cup whipped cream
  • Caramel drizzle (optional)

Instructions

  1. In a bowl, combine warm milk, yeast, and sugar. Let sit 5–10 minutes until foamy.
  2. Add melted butter, egg, salt, and flour. Mix until dough forms.
  3. Knead dough for 8–10 minutes until smooth and elastic.
  4. Place dough in greased bowl, cover, and let rise 1 hour.
  5. Roll dough into a rectangle on floured surface.
  6. Spread softened butter evenly.
  7. Mix brown sugar and cinnamon; sprinkle over butter.
  8. Roll tightly into a log and cut into 9–12 rolls.
  9. Place in greased baking dish and let rise 30 minutes.
  10. Bake at 350°F (175°C) for 22–25 minutes until golden.
  11. Whisk condensed milk, evaporated milk, and cream together.
  12. While rolls are warm, pour milk mixture evenly over them.
  13. Cool slightly, then top with whipped cream and caramel drizzle.

What Makes Tres Leches Special?

The three-milk mixture creates:

  • Ultra-moist texture
  • Rich creamy sweetness
  • Balanced dairy flavor
  • Soft melt-in-mouth crumb

The rolls absorb the mixture without becoming soggy, thanks to their structured dough.

Pro Tips

  • Pour milk mixture gradually for even absorption.
  • Let rolls rest 10 minutes before serving.
  • Chill for 1 hour for extra indulgent texture.
  • Use fresh yeast for maximum fluffiness.

Storage

Refrigerate covered up to 3 days.
Serve chilled or slightly warmed.
